
Engelberg
Engelberg (1,050m) is a pilgrimage town dominated by its 12th-century Benedictine monastery and backed by the 3,239m Mount Titlis. The mountain features the world's first revolving cable car, year-round glacier skiing, and one of Central Switzerland's most charming valley settings.

Как добраться
Train from Luzern (Zentralbahn) approx. 45 min, connecting to Engelberg via Stans. Direct ICE from Zürich to Luzern then onward.

The Alpine Cheese Trail links seven alp dairies on an attractive hiking route through Engelberg’s diverse countryside. On the Alps, you’ll discover the appeal of the traditional alpine cheese and learn all about how difficult life can be on the summer grazing pastures.

The cable cars once used by mountain farmers are known in Swiss dialect as Buiräbähnli. They are now are the highlight of a multi-day hike through the mountains of the Engelberg region – the Buiräbähnli Safari.
